Technical field
This utility model relates to a kind of magnetizing equipment, particularly a kind of magnetic material automatic magnetism-charging equipment.
Background technology
Magnetizing equipment (magnetizer, magnetizing apparatus) it is magnetisable material magnetization or the magnet increase magnetic making magnetic deficiency, can be placed in the magnetic field that the coil that unidirectional current passes through is formed, to strengthen the magnetic field intensity of magnetisable material by carrying magnetic object to magnetize;Magnetic material excellent performance, is widely used in modern industry and electronic technology, containing substantial amounts of rare element in magnetic material, has hard and crisp characteristic;When conventional magnetic material magnetizes operation, many employings are magnetized operation manually, while inefficiency, also cannot ensure the product rejection occurred when magnetizing operation, and the automatic magnetism-charging operation currently for magnetic material does not also have preferable design.

Detailed description of the invention
As it can be seen, magnetic material automatic magnetism-charging equipment described in the utility model, it is made up of electric control gear 13, chiller 14 and body 1;Body 1 is made up of I shaking device 2, II shaking device 3, I transmission track 4, II transmission track 5, magnetizing coil 6, transmission cylinder 7, transmission slide rail 8, drive lead screw 9, blanking device 10, device for discharging 11 and rewinding box 12;Body is arranged over I shaking device 2, II shaking device 3, I transmission track 4 and II transmission track 5, and I shaking device 2 and I transmission track 4 constitute product to be magnetized input and connect, and II shaking device 3 and II transmission track 5 constitute product to be magnetized input and connect;Magnetizing coil 6 it is provided with in the middle part of body 1, its one end constitutes product to be magnetized input and is connected with I transmission track 4 and II transmission track 5, the other end is connected with blanking device 10, constitute the output of products that magnetizes to connect, device for discharging 11 it is provided with in blanking device 10, device for discharging 11 constitutes movable folding and is connected with blanking device 10, and the rewinding box 12 that blanking device 10 is installed with body 1 bottom constitutes the output of products that magnetizes and is connected;Body 1 inner transverse is provided with transmission slide rail 8, and transmission slide rail 8 is provided with drive lead screw 9, and drive lead screw 9 horizontally slips with transmission slide rail 8 composition and is connected;Being provided with blanking device 10 on transmission slide rail 8, blanking device 10 moves up and down with transmission slide rail 8 composition and is connected;Being additionally provided with transmission cylinder 7 in body 1, transmission cylinder 7 is in transmission connection with blanking device 10, device for discharging 11 and drive lead screw 9 composition respectively;Electric control gear 13 constitutes control with transmission cylinder 7 and electrically connects;Electric control gear 13 constitutes control with drive lead screw 9, blanking device 10, device for discharging 11 and electrically connects;Chiller 14 cools with magnetizing coil 6 composition and is connected, and chiller 14 constitutes control with electric control gear 13 and electrically connects.
Further, described electric control gear 13 is internal is additionally provided with travel switch, and the two constitutes upper-lower position and moves and translational speed control electrically connects with drive lead screw 9.
Further, described electric control gear 13 is internal is additionally provided with travel switch, and the two constitutes upper-lower position and moves and translational speed control electrically connects with blanking device 10.
Further, described electric control gear 13 is internal is additionally provided with travel switch, and the two constitutes front and back position and moves and translational speed control electrically connects with device for discharging 11.
Further, described chiller 14 is circulating water cooling device.Cool down the coil temperatures produced because of operation of magnetizing for a long time.
Further, described rewinding box 12 be magnetic material N pole and S the most separated.It is easy to wait the vanning of number mounted box.
Magnetic material enters I transmission track 4 in I shaking device 2 extrados proper alignment upward, enters II transmission track 5 in II shaking device 3 extrados proper alignment down, utilizes product to enter magnetizing coil 6 automatic magnetism-charging operation from gravity fall;Product proper alignment after magnetic of substituting the bad for the good enters blanking device 10, controls drive lead screw 9 action with electric control gear 13 and travel switch, and drive lead screw 9 moves down position;Entering before magnetizing coil 6, travel switch detection whereabouts quantity, feed back to electric control gear 13, electric control gear 13, according to setting numerical value, controls to be connected with transmission cylinder 7, and blanking device 10, device for discharging 11 and drive lead screw 9 are moved to the left distance transmission slide rail 8 is parallel;Controlling device for discharging 11 with electric control gear 13 and travel switch and move forward position, product is respectively enterd rewinding box 12 by device for discharging 11, completes automatic magnetism-charging operation;Electric control gear 13 and travel switch control, and confirm that device for discharging 11 product enters rewinding box 12, electric control gear 13 and travel switch control device for discharging 11 and is moved rearwards by position;Electric control gear 13 and travel switch control drive lead screw 9 action, and drive lead screw 9 moves up position;Electric control gear 13 controls to be connected with transmission cylinder 7, and blanking device 10, device for discharging 11 in the parallel distance that moves right of transmission slide rail 8, return to origin position with drive lead screw 9;Product is continued to magnetize by magnetizing coil 6, enters blanking device 10, repeats automatic magnetism-charging operation;Chiller 14 constitutes auxiliary with magnetizing coil 6 and is connected, and connects with recirculated water, cools down the coil temperatures produced because of operation of magnetizing for a long time.
